heroin in Polish

heroin in Polish is heroina — heroin means a highly addictive illegal drug made from morphine, known for producing an intense rush of euphoria.

heroin in Polish

heroina
noun
A powerful and addictive drug derived from opium producing intense euphoria, classed as an illegal narcotic in most of the world. [from late 19th century]
